ESP Indicator light
If the ESP indicator flashes during the driving
process, it represents that the ESP system is
currently performing stable adjustment work.
If the ESP indicator lights up continuously
during driving, it indicates that the ESP system
is malfunctioning and the vehicle should drive
at a low speed to the nearest special service
station for inspection and maintenance.
ESP Functional closure
Each time the engine is started, the ESP function
will be automatically turned on.
Press the ESP closing button to close the ESP
function. At this time, the ESP closing indicator
lights up on the instrument
combination. That is to say, pressing the ESP
closing key again can turn on the ESP
function. At this time, the ESP closing indicator
lights on the instrument combination will be
extinguished.
Warning
●Electronic stabilization system (ESP) has
some limitations on vehicle driving
stability control. Even if the vehicle has an
electronic stabilization system (ESP), the
driving mode should be adjusted
according to road conditions and traffic
conditions at any time. This is particularly
important for driving on smooth and wet
roads. Do not use this system to improve
vehicle stability and risk driving,
otherwise there will be the risk of
accidents!
